About Atlanta

Atlanta, a vibrant city in the heart of Georgia, stands out for its rich history, bustling downtown area, and significant cultural impact in the region and beyond. The city is renowned for its significant role in the civil rights movement. Its blend of contemporary skyscrapers and historic landmarks makes it a remarkable destination. Downtown Atlanta is the epicenter of the city's cultural scene, especially for theater and performing arts. The Alliance Theater, among other performance spaces, plays a pivotal role in promoting the arts, hosting a wide array of productions that cater to diverse audiences.

Atlanta's relevance in auditorium events extends beyond just theater; it encompasses corporate events, intimate gatherings, and more. Various event spaces, from roomy classrooms to luxury office spaces or a black box theater, throughout metro Atlanta are designed to accommodate gatherings of any scale.

Pros and Cons of Auditorium Spaces in Atlanta

Atlanta is at the center of Southern history and culture. This gives it a vibrant atmosphere and plenty to see and do for visitors and residents alike. Consider the pros and cons of whether you’re looking for an auditorium space for a big event or a one-time small ceremony.

Advantages

Job opportunities
The city of Atlanta is a center of business and commerce. This makes it a great place to find opportunities to work, find employees, and grow. Education, sports, music, there’s something to gain once you’ve seen that auditorium space you’re looking for.

Diversity
As big and bustling as Atlanta is, it is a hub for diversity. This means it’s easier to find the specific type of venue you’re looking for, food, and any other accommodations you might want. Atlanta has something to offer if you need flexible space or free parking for your special event.

Happening nightlife
If you're looking for something to do after your big event, Atlanta has it for you. Live shows, dance clubs, and more are all right at your fingertips. After a busy day, there are plenty of ways to cut loose.

Disadvantages

Lack of public transit
Even though the inner city has a rail system, the rest of the city can be difficult to maneuver around, and the public transit system is quite underwhelming. If you want to access the things you need, pick a centrally located venue.

Traffic
If you think you can get around Atlanta via car since public transportation isn’t a great option, you might want to rethink your plans. The traffic can sometimes be nightmarish, making getting anywhere quite slow.

Humidity
One thing about the south that takes some getting used to is the fact that during most months of the year, the humidity can be stifling. Particularly during the summer, the humidity can be so bad that an air-conditioned venue is the best option.

Famous Locations in Atlanta

Centennial Olympic Park
If you're looking for a place that offers something different throughout the year, Centennial Olympic Park is the perfect destination for you. Look at one of the seasonal exhibits or visit the 20-story tall Ferris wheel for stunning views out over Atlanta. From a Chinese Lantern Festival to a Christmas market, there’s something here for everyone to enjoy.

Michael C. Carlos Museum
The Michael C. Carlos Museum is truly something special. It houses the largest collection of ancient art in the Southeast. With examples of everything from tapestry to pottery and gold, as well as paper and print art, you could spend loads of time exploring and never quite see everything.

Stone Mountain Park
If you want to get out and get active, explore Stone Mountain Park. Whether you're hiking up the mountain or riding the cable car, you'll have plenty of options for activities, from taking on endurance courses to exploring a dinosaur park.
